Transactions:
New York Mets purchased Harry Chiti from the Cleveland Indians on April 26, 1962.

New York Mets traded Bobby Smith to the Chicago Cubs for Sammy Taylor on April 26, 1962.

New York Mets purchased Jack Lamabe from the Chicago White Sox on April 26, 1967.

New York Mets traded Rick Auerbach to the Texas Rangers for Lenny Randle on April 26, 1977.

New York Mets released Mike Matthews on April 26, 2005.

New York Mets signed free agent Michael Tucker on April 26, 2006.

Philadelphia Phillies signed Ryan Cordell of the New York Mets as a free agent on April 26, 2021.
